Assessing Rental Homes Before You Sign

When you begin looking at rented properties, a few checks can save you time and concern later on:

• Inspect the condition of the property — look for any signs of wear or needed repairs.

• Review the lease agreement carefully so you know what is expected from both sides.

• Inquire about the maintenance response times and emergency repairs to gauge management reliability.

Taking these steps makes it easier to elude unforeseen problems. It assures that early uncertainties are minimized.

Popular Rental Inquiries Nearby

Renters usually look for clear answers before signing a lease. A few common questions include:

• How long does the lease last, and are the terms negotiable?

• Which pet regulations apply and what fees are involved?

• How do they manage maintenance requests and what is the average response time?

• What does the security deposit cover, and when will it be returned?

By obtaining this information, you can feel more confident in choosing a rental that meets your needs. Such details are crucial, particularly in a competitive rental market such as Mobile, AL.

Questions Property Owners Should Ask Before Hiring

Before hiring a property management company, make sure to inquire about several essential issues:

• What experience do you have managing properties in Mobile and nearby areas like Whistler, AL or Prichard, AL?

• Which standards do you employ for tenant screening?

• How do you handle disputes or eviction processes if problems arise?

• At what frequency do you supply financial reports and property updates?

These questions help ensure that you choose a company that is experienced, reliable, and well-suited to the Mobile, AL rental market. As a property owner, you merit a skilled management team familiar with local trends and your unique needs.
